Output 52a3cfee623940f722f9d9bfc32bbee945d8b9de5afabca2494c5bfcd7e92576:1

value
3403179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13529ea03953ef31cf247f373d75213922ec336a OP_EQUAL
address
M9fL3b38jiF8S1H8czZNyBWeVr4JjBZeuP
transaction
52a3cfee623940f722f9d9bfc32bbee945d8b9de5afabca2494c5bfcd7e92576
spent
true